Output 41e519334122ed6e3e84a7fd3ce24b1f716f3ffc597d10f4bea995d012b41649:0

value
170641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3c45b7ba2be1adbf8705e7609138a08a7e654e6 OP_EQUAL
address
3KY8v6gzPSKM739sarGzLf1R4RbHmYggcG
transaction
41e519334122ed6e3e84a7fd3ce24b1f716f3ffc597d10f4bea995d012b41649
confirmations
272995
spent
true